The Most Influential Scientific Failures

The Most Influential Scientific Failures

⏱️ 5 min read

Throughout the history of science, some of the most significant breakthroughs have emerged from experiments that failed spectacularly. These failures, rather than representing dead ends, have often redirected research, challenged assumptions, and ultimately led to discoveries far more important than originally intended. Understanding these pivotal moments reveals how scientific progress frequently depends on the courage to pursue unexpected results and the wisdom to recognize value in apparent defeat.

The Discovery of Penicillin Through Contamination

Alexander Fleming's 1928 discovery of penicillin stands as perhaps the most famous productive failure in medical history. Fleming had been studying Staphylococcus bacteria when he left for a vacation, accidentally leaving several culture dishes exposed in his laboratory. Upon returning, he discovered that one dish had been contaminated with mold, and remarkably, the bacteria surrounding this mold had been destroyed.

What began as poor laboratory hygiene and a failed experiment became the foundation for modern antibiotics. Fleming's willingness to investigate this contamination rather than simply discarding the ruined cultures led to the identification of Penicillium notatum and eventually revolutionized medicine. This accidental discovery has since saved countless millions of lives and opened entirely new fields of pharmaceutical research.

The Michelson-Morley Experiment and the Luminiferous Ether

In 1887, Albert Michelson and Edward Morley conducted what they considered a failed experiment that would paradoxically become one of physics' most important successes. Scientists at the time believed light traveled through an invisible medium called luminiferous ether, which supposedly permeated all of space. The experiment was designed to detect Earth's motion through this ether by measuring differences in light speed.

The experiment failed completely to detect any such difference, producing a null result that initially disappointed both researchers. However, this "failure" provided crucial evidence that the luminiferous ether did not exist and that light speed remained constant regardless of the observer's motion. This null result became foundational evidence for Einstein's special theory of relativity, fundamentally transforming our understanding of space, time, and the universe itself.

Percy Spencer's Melted Chocolate Bar

Engineer Percy Spencer was working on magnetron tubes for radar systems in 1945 when he experienced what seemed like an annoying equipment malfunction. He noticed that a chocolate bar in his pocket had melted while he stood near an active magnetron. Rather than viewing this as simple equipment interference or a messy inconvenience, Spencer investigated further.

His subsequent experiments with popcorn kernels and eggs demonstrated that magnetrons could heat food rapidly through microwave radiation. This failed radar component testing session led directly to the invention of the microwave oven, transforming cooking technology and food preparation worldwide. What appeared to be a ruined snack became the spark for a multi-billion dollar industry.

Failed Rocket Launches and the Space Age

The early years of rocket development were marked by spectacular and expensive failures. The United States' first attempt to launch a satellite, the Vanguard TV3 in 1957, rose approximately four feet before exploding on the launch pad in front of national media. This humiliating failure, dubbed "Flopnik" and "Kaputnik" by newspapers, seemed to confirm American inferiority in the emerging space race.

However, these failures proved essential to developing reliable space technology. Each explosion provided invaluable data about structural weaknesses, fuel mixture problems, and guidance system failures. The engineering lessons learned from these early disasters directly enabled the successful Mercury, Gemini, and Apollo programs. Without embracing and learning from these failures, humanity's journey to the moon would have been impossible.

The Piltdown Man Hoax and Scientific Verification

In 1912, amateur archaeologist Charles Dawson announced the discovery of fossil remains that appeared to represent the "missing link" between apes and humans. The Piltdown Man, as it became known, was accepted by many prominent scientists and featured in textbooks for over forty years. The scientific community's acceptance of this fraudulent specimen represented a significant failure of verification and skepticism.

When Piltdown Man was finally exposed as a hoax in 1953—consisting of a human skull combined with an orangutan jaw—the embarrassment led to fundamental changes in archaeological and paleontological methodology. The failure strengthened peer review processes, emphasized the importance of allowing independent verification of findings, and demonstrated the necessity of maintaining scientific skepticism even toward appealing discoveries. Modern paleontology's rigorous authentication standards emerged directly from this failure.

Lessons From Scientific Setbacks

These influential failures share several common characteristics that transformed them from disappointments into breakthroughs. First, researchers remained observant and curious about unexpected results rather than dismissing anomalies. Second, the scientific community eventually embraced transparency about failures, allowing others to learn from mistakes and build upon unexpected findings.

The importance of these failures extends beyond their immediate discoveries. They demonstrate several crucial principles:

  • Negative results contain valuable information and should be published and shared
  • Unexpected outcomes deserve investigation rather than dismissal
  • Failure often results from incorrect assumptions rather than poor methodology
  • The willingness to acknowledge and analyze failures accelerates scientific progress
  • Serendipity favors the prepared mind that remains alert to anomalies

The Continuing Value of Failure in Modern Science

Contemporary science continues to benefit from embracing failure. Failed clinical trials reveal important information about drug interactions and biological mechanisms. Unsuccessful fusion reactor designs inform future engineering approaches. Even failed attempts to replicate previous studies—the so-called replication crisis—strengthen science by identifying unreliable findings and improving experimental standards.

The most influential scientific failures remind us that progress rarely follows straight lines. These stories of contaminated cultures, null results, melted chocolate, exploding rockets, and fraudulent fossils ultimately advanced human knowledge more than many successful experiments. They demonstrate that in science, how researchers respond to failure often matters more than the failure itself, and that the path to discovery frequently winds through territory marked "unsuccessful."

Top 10 Animals You Won’t Believe Actually Exist

Top 10 Animals You Won’t Believe Actually Exist

⏱️ 7 min read

Nature has created some of the most bizarre and extraordinary creatures that seem too fantastical to be real. From the deepest ocean trenches to remote rainforests, our planet harbors animals that challenge our imagination and redefine what we think is possible in the natural world. These remarkable creatures have evolved unique adaptations that allow them to thrive in their environments, often appearing as if they've stepped out of science fiction rather than actual ecosystems.

Extraordinary Creatures That Defy Belief

1. The Axolotl: The Smiling Salamander That Never Grows Up

The axolotl is a Mexican salamander that retains its larval features throughout its entire life, a phenomenon called neoteny. With its perpetually smiling face, feathery external gills, and ability to regenerate entire limbs, organs, and even parts of its brain, this pink or pale-colored amphibian looks like a creature from an animated fantasy. Native to the lake complex of Xochimilco near Mexico City, axolotls can regenerate the same limb up to five times perfectly. Their remarkable healing abilities have made them invaluable to scientific research, particularly in the study of tissue regeneration and stem cell research.

2. The Saiga Antelope: The Prehistoric Proboscis Bearer

The saiga antelope roams the steppes of Central Asia with one of the most unusual facial features in the animal kingdom: an extremely large, flexible nose that hangs down over its mouth. This distinctive proboscis isn't just for show—it serves as a highly efficient filtration system that warms cold air in winter and filters out dust during the dry summer migrations. Dating back to the Pleistocene epoch, these critically endangered antelopes once shared the earth with woolly mammoths and saber-toothed cats. Their bulbous nose gives them an almost alien appearance that makes them look photoshopped, yet they're very much real and facing serious conservation challenges.

3. The Mantis Shrimp: The Underwater Boxer With Superhuman Vision

Despite its name, the mantis shrimp is neither a mantis nor a shrimp but a stomatopod with abilities that seem superhuman. These colorful marine crustaceans possess the most complex eyes in the animal kingdom, capable of seeing polarized light and detecting ten times more color than humans. Their club-like appendages can strike with the acceleration of a bullet, generating temperatures as hot as the sun's surface at the point of impact. This punch is so powerful it can break aquarium glass and split open crab shells with ease. The cavitation bubbles created by their strikes even produce light in a phenomenon called sonoluminescence.

4. The Naked Mole Rat: The Bizarre Mammal That Defies Aging

The naked mole rat is a hairless, wrinkled rodent that lives in underground colonies in East Africa and possesses some of the most remarkable biological traits of any mammal. These creatures are virtually immune to cancer, can survive without oxygen for up to 18 minutes by metabolizing fructose like a plant, and show almost no signs of aging throughout their 30-year lifespan. They live in eusocial colonies similar to bees or ants, with a single queen producing all offspring. Their lack of pain sensitivity in their skin, combined with their resistance to acid, allows them to thrive in harsh underground environments with high carbon dioxide levels that would be toxic to other mammals.

5. The Okapi: The Forest Giraffe With Zebra Stripes

Hidden in the dense rainforests of the Democratic Republic of Congo, the okapi appears to be an impossible hybrid between a giraffe, zebra, and horse. This elusive mammal is actually the only living relative of the giraffe, sporting a chocolate-brown body, white horizontal stripes on its legs and rear, and a long, purple-blue tongue that can reach up to 18 inches. The okapi remained unknown to Western science until 1901, despite being well-known to local peoples. Their zebra-like stripes provide camouflage in the dappled forest light, while their long tongue allows them to strip leaves from branches and even clean their own eyes and ears.

6. The Aye-Aye: Madagascar's Creepy Primate With a Skeletal Finger

The aye-aye of Madagascar looks like a creature designed by a committee of horror film directors. This nocturnal lemur features bulging yellow eyes, bat-like ears, rodent-like teeth that never stop growing, and most distinctively, an elongated skeletal middle finger used for extracting grubs from tree bark. Using a hunting technique called percussive foraging, the aye-aye taps on trees up to eight times per second, listening for hollow chambers where insects hide, then uses its specialized finger to hook out the prey. Considered an omen of death in Malagasy culture, these endangered primates are often killed on sight, despite being harmless and ecologically important.

7. The Glass Frog: The Amphibian With a Transparent Body

Glass frogs of Central and South American rainforests possess one of nature's most remarkable features: translucent skin on their undersides that reveals their internal organs, beating heart, and even developing eggs. While their backs are typically lime green, providing camouflage against leaves, their transparent bellies allow observers to watch their digestive and circulatory systems in real-time. Scientists believe this transparency may help them avoid predators by making their outline less distinct against leaves. Some species even have partially transparent blood, and researchers have discovered that these frogs can hide nearly 90% of their red blood cells in their liver while sleeping, making them almost invisible to predators.

8. The Pangolin: The Walking Pinecone Mammal

Pangolins are the world's only truly scaly mammals, covered from head to tail in overlapping keratin scales that make them look like living pinecones or artichokes. When threatened, these gentle insectivores curl into an impenetrable ball, with their razor-sharp scales providing armor that even lions cannot penetrate. Their extremely long, sticky tongues—which can be longer than their entire body when extended—allow them to consume up to 70 million insects annually. Despite their medieval armor appearance, pangolins are the world's most trafficked mammals, with all eight species facing extinction due to illegal wildlife trade driven by demand for their scales and meat.

9. The Blue Dragon Sea Slug: The Tiny Ocean Predator That Floats Upside Down

Glaucus atlanticus, commonly known as the blue dragon or blue sea slug, is a species of small sea slug that floats upside down on the ocean's surface tension, using its blue side as camouflage against the water and its silver side as camouflage against the sky. This tiny creature, rarely exceeding one inch in length, preys on venomous organisms like the Portuguese man o'war, storing the stinging cells from its prey in its own tissues for defense. The blue dragon's elaborate, finger-like appendages give it an alien appearance, and its concentrated venom can deliver a sting more powerful than the creatures it feeds upon, making it dangerous to humans who encounter it on beaches.

10. The Star-Nosed Mole: The Fastest-Eating Mammal With a Tentacled Face

The star-nosed mole of North America possesses perhaps the most bizarre nose in the animal kingdom: a ring of 22 pink, fleshy tentacles surrounding its nostrils that constantly writhe and move. This isn't just unusual in appearance—it's the most sensitive touch organ known in any mammal, containing over 100,000 nerve fibers that allow the mole to identify and consume prey in as little as 120 milliseconds, making it the fastest-eating mammal on Earth. The star functions almost like a hand, with each tentacle covered in thousands of sensory receptors called Eimer's organs. These semi-aquatic moles can even smell underwater by exhaling air bubbles onto objects and then re-inhaling them to carry scents back to their nose receptors.

The Wonder of Biological Diversity

These ten remarkable animals demonstrate that reality can be far stranger and more wonderful than fiction. From regenerating salamanders to transparent frogs, from mammals with scales to slugs that steal venom, evolution has created solutions to survival challenges that seem impossible until we see them with our own eyes. Each of these creatures plays a vital role in its ecosystem, reminding us that biodiversity isn't just about protecting what's familiar and charismatic, but also about preserving the bizarre, the unusual, and the seemingly impossible. As many of these species face serious conservation challenges, understanding and appreciating their existence becomes not just a matter of curiosity but of urgent environmental importance.
